Job Summary: We’re looking for a Senior Staff Software Development Engineer to join our Developer Productivity & Platforms group. This role blends traffic engineering (API gateway, CDN, service-to-service routing) with core responsibilities, including automation, observability, reliability engineering, CI/CD workflows, and internal tooling that accelerates developer efficiency.

You’ll own critical systems responsible for managing API traffic — both north-south (external ingress) and east-west (internal service-to-service communication) — across a global, multi-cloud environment. You’ll architect resilient routing systems, edge integrations with CDNs, and observability hooks that ensure everything you build is secure, debuggable, and automated. Deep understanding of API Gateways like Envoy is a must. 

This is a hands-on role with high visibility and impact. You’ll work across platform, SRE, and developer experience teams to ensure the infrastructure is reliable, observable, and developer-friendly — from traffic routing to deployments to production operations.

One of your key responsibilities will also be to design and build a unified traffic abstraction layer — a foundational platform that maps backend services deployed across various compute environments to their respective configurations on CDNs (e.g., Akamai, Fastly). This framework will centralize control over routing, metadata inventory, configuration tracking, and automated failover across CDNs. This capability does not currently exist and will be built from the ground up. 

About the team: We are the Platform & Infrastructure Engineering group at JioHotstar, the architects behind one of the planet's most high-traffic streaming ecosystems. Our infrastructure recently powered a world-record 72.5 million concurrent viewers on a single live stream, and we proudly operated nine of the ten largest streaming events ever recorded. We empower hundreds of million users with seamless access to sports and entertainment through multi-region cloud orchestration and massive CDN automation. Our engineers tackle unprecedented challenges in real-time traffic management and edge computing under extreme demand—solving problems that define the industry standard for scale, cost-efficiency, and operational excellence.
